Oro Valley council names Melanie Barrett vice mayor and approves town-attorney hiring process, both unanimous

Oro Valley Town Council · December 3, 2025

Summary

At the Dec. 3 meeting the council unanimously elected Melanie Barrett vice mayor and approved a candidate-review process for hiring the town attorney that starts with council interviews and uses a limited staff panel for finalist summaries; both motions passed 7-0.

The Oro Valley Town Council on Dec. 3 unanimously elected Councilmember Melanie Barrett as vice mayor and approved a multi-step process for hiring the town attorney.

Mayor Winfield nominated Melanie Barrett for vice mayor; Councilmember Nicholson seconded the nomination and the council approved it by voice vote, 7-0.
